ATEX float valve available for use under powder flow.

Widely adopted in pharmaceutical and chemical plants around the world! The pressure loss of the powder flow passing through the float valve during operation is minimal, and turbulence is slight.

The "ATEX Float Valve" is a valve developed through continuous improvements as a passive shut-off valve that blocks the propagation of deflagration in ducts. During an explosion, the float valve, which is latched in the open position by the wind speed of the explosion, moves axially and is fixed in the closed position, thereby stopping the propagation. This fundamentally improves the turbulence, pressure loss, and malfunction caused by the floating of the float valve, which were issues in the past. 【Features】 ■ No gaskets used ■ Pressure-resistant passive shut-off valve ■ Float valve has opening and closing latches ■ Pressure loss and turbulence of the powder flow passing through the float valve during operation are minimal *For more details, please refer to the catalog or feel free to contact us.

Explosion propagation instant shut-off equipment ATEX instant shut-off valve QSV

Driven only by air pressure and solenoid valves without using explosives ignition devices or burst panels! Manual and remote operation and recovery testing are possible!

**Overview** The control panel that receives the explosion detection signal drives the electromagnetic valve to block the propagation of flames through the duct. The ATEX instant shut-off valve QSV only uses the control air from the factory instrumentation to achieve pneumatic control for shutting off. It is installed horizontally or at the bottom at a location approximately 2 to 7 meters away from the explosion source (for DN200). **Features** - There is virtually no pressure loss during operation, making it effective against explosion propagation from both directions in the duct. - It draws in factory instrumentation air and maintains the operating pressure with a pressure storage tank. - There are no replacement parts required during operational recovery. - By adopting an air cushion stop mechanism, practical operational tests can be repeatedly conducted with a push button. - Maintenance allows for easy measurement of actual operation, and the closing time (in milliseconds) can be measured using a position switch. - Air purging can be added during valve storage. (FDA-compliant hygienic) *For more details, please refer to the catalog or feel free to contact us.*
